Notably, we have the only 16-slice mobile CT for veterinary use in the United States. This mobile unit enables us to perform CT imaging anyplace in the hospital it’s needed, rather than having to move patients to a stationary CT scanner. It also allows for less radiation exposure to our patients and our team. In addition, we use fluoroscopy to perform real-time imaging during surgery, ensuring precise and accurate implant placement.
For certain conditions such as angular limb deformities and fracture corrections, we may use 3D reconstructions of a patient’s leg along with specialized software to virtually plan the surgical procedure and practice the alignment before stepping into the operating room. In addition to 3D printing the patient’s leg, we can also print patient-specific cutting guides, reduction guides, and/or implants.
